Ilhabela - São Sebastião - SP - Brazil

This paradise is just 125 miles far from the Guarulhos International Airport, in São Paulo. Tourists have to take a ferry boat from São Sebastião to Ilhabela, which takes about 20 minutes. Getting there, the best option to explore freely the place is by renting a car.

I would say that 4 days is quite enough to get in touch with the best of Ilhabela.

To do list


1. Praia do Bonete – heading to Borrifos, stop at the parking place (there is no access by car). After a 9 miles walk with an spectacular view of the ocean and passing through 3 waterfalls, you will get to Bonete. There are some camping spots and small lodges. This is a great place for surfing as well.

2. Praia de Castelhanos – to get there, you should take a 4x4 vehicle – specialized companies can be found in the city center – and it costs probably something around USD 70 per person.  Enjoy a nice beach with good places to eat and drink something. Great place to take kids together. There is a waterfall on the left side of the beach.



3. Ilha das Cabras – small Island where tourists can just enjoy the beach and kiosks, or go scuba diving – 26 feet with instructors – it takes about 45 minutes and does not require Scuba certification.

How to get there

From: Guarulhos International Airport (GRU)
  • Expensive way: take a cab to the ferry boat in São Sebastião.
  • Budget way: take the Airport Service Bus to the Rodoviária do Tietê (40 minutes) and take the bus to São Sebastião (3 hours).

Tips

The waiting line at the ferryboat for vehicles can take more than 3 hours during the high season (December to February), national holidays and weekends. Free of charge for walkers and bicycles, and there is no waiting line.

Credit cards are welcome at the majority of places, such as lodges, restaurants and travel agencies.
